The Basics of Electric Car Jacks
Electric car jacks are a type of lifting tool that use electricity to lift a vehicle. Unlike traditional jacks, which rely on manual labor to lift a vehicle, electric car jacks use a motor to raise and lower the car. They are available in a variety of sizes and weight capacities to accommodate different types of vehicles.

How Electric Car Jacks Work
Electric car jacks work by using a motor to turn a screw or hydraulic pump, which lifts the vehicle. The motor is powered by electricity from a power outlet or car battery. Once the vehicle is lifted, it can be supported by jack stands or other support devices to prevent it from falling.

How to Use an Electric Car Jack
To use an electric car jack, follow these steps:
- Ensure the vehicle is on a level surface and in park with the emergency brake engaged.
- Find the correct lift point on the vehicle and place the electric car jack underneath it.
- Plug in the jack and use the controls to raise the vehicle to the desired height.
- Once the vehicle is lifted, place jack stands or other support devices underneath it to prevent it from falling.
- Lower the vehicle by using the controls on the electric car jack.
Safety Tips for Using an Electric Car Jack
When using an electric car jack, it’s important to follow these safety tips:
- Never use the electric car jack on an uneven or unstable surface.
- Always use jack stands or other support devices to prevent the vehicle from falling.
- Never position any part of your body under the vehicle when it’s lifted.
- Always read and follow the instructions that come with the electric car jack.
Maintenance Tips for Electric Car Jacks
To ensure the longevity and safety of your electric car jack, follow these maintenance tips:
- Regularly clean and lubricate the jack to prevent rust and wear.
- Store the jack in a dry and safe location when not in use.
- Inspect the jack before each use for signs of wear or damage.
- Replace any damaged or worn parts immediately.
